I got the '758' bars, in Silver. They call them 'Road Bike Ultra Low'. I wouldn't say there's any more rise than the standard bars, they're a little wider, and quite a bit less raked back at the ends. Feels a slightly more 'aggressive' riding position.
I haven't got the master cylinder on yet but with a 'dry run' it seems like the length of the HEL lines will be fine, especially if I route them to the right of the horn bracket etc (2 lines, not 3).
I'm waiting on getting the nerve to attempt tapping the bars in order to use the stock bar ends.... And drilling the holes for the switchgear in the right places. Gulp! The tap has arrived (~£9.50 Amazon), but Brave Pill, and clear head, needed!
